Michael's Story
Life
Hello everyone.
I moved to California in 1980 after some great years as a lifeguard at Island Beach. I spent most of the 80's working as a bartender in Santa Barbara and traveling around the world. My favorite trip was to Asia, particularly my trip to Bali and the Indonesian island of Java where my father was born.
Eventually, after a very self indulgent decade, I became an attorney and married Trish, a classmate from law school, in 1992. I proposed the year before during a hike along Emerald Bay in Lake Tahoe. She thought I was working in Santa Barbara at the time and was very surprised when I showed up on the trail in a suit with flowers and a ring.
During our honeymoon in Europe, we visited the same spot where my parents were married (Haarlem, Holland), drank wine in a gondola in Venice, rolled around the grass next to the Eiffel Tower and biked along the Rhine River in Germany. My Mom died in 1978, but my Dad is still going strong at 79 and lives in Florida. We have lived by the beach in Carpinteria, about 10 miles south of Santa Barbara, since 1998. We've had some tough times during the last 16 years, but I love Trish and my family very much.
We have 2 great kids. Jack Damen was born on Leap Day in 1996. Ineka Damen (named after my Mom, a former teacher at St. Joseph High School), was born in 2001, 6 days before 9/11. Jack seems to have inherited my problem with authority but he's a good kid. Ineka is a real charmer and won't be allowed to date until she turns 25.
